At this time, in a rural town in the White Country, the dirt road was relatively flat.
The town covered in snow is still beautiful overall.
A few teenagers were playing in the snow on the town's roads.
There were blood stains on the original road. Some roaming orcs came here, but were repelled by the knights stationed in the city.
But after the blood dried up and the ice and snow fell, it could no longer be seen.
A quiet and peaceful scene.
The sound of horse hooves could be heard in the distance.
The boys looked up.
He is a knight of the White Kingdom.
The young men cast envious glances at the knights.
In the White Kingdom, only knights are recognized, honorable warriors.
Although this team of knights is not as noble in blood and respected as the White King's personal guards, they are still considered upper class in the White Kingdom.
That is the so-called Knight Master.
The knights stopped in front of a house that was not shabby, but definitely not exquisite.
They dismounted, and one knight walked up to the house with a box covered with a cloth, and the knight next to him knocked on the door.
The teenagers on the roadside noticed the direction from which the knights were knocking on the door.
This is the home of one of the boys.
The other boys also pricked up their ears.
The door opened quickly.
An old woman came out.
The old woman looked at the knight in bright armor with some confusion.
It was probably not a good thing for ordinary citizen families like them to be visited by knights.
It's indeed not a good thing.
The knight handed the box covered with cloth to the old woman and whispered, "Your son died while following Earl Rand to fight against the orcs. He died in the war for the White Kingdom. This is glorious, and the White King has also bestowed his grace upon him."
Due to the huge difference in status, the knight did not salute the old woman, and they did not do any unnecessary actions.
Until the old woman took the cloth-covered box from their hands.
This piece of cloth is not some overly gorgeous and exquisite silk, but it is much better than ordinary fabrics.
The box contained relics left behind before the city-burning mission, as well as medals and pensions.
The knight still did not salute, but simply said: "For the White King."
Then he left.
Only then did the old woman understand what had happened.
Her eldest son was killed.
A huge grief overwhelmed her mind.
But after calming down a little, the old woman still felt something different from usual.
In the past, young men from these ordinary citizens would also die while following the knights into battle.
But most of the time they would just give a list and let them read it themselves, and at most someone like a herald would read it out.
Never before had it been so solemn.
Although the knights still did not show much expression, they obviously regarded her sacrificed son as a warrior rather than a lowly laborer.
The latest novel is published first on Liu9shuba!
Was this the grace of the great White King, or the striving of Count Lander? The old woman did not understand.
After the knights left, one of the young men on the roadside ran out.
Run up to the old woman.
The young man asked, "What are you knights here for?"
The old woman looked at the young child.
Said: "They said that you will become a knight like them in the future."
The boy's eyes sparkled.
He recalled the knights' movements, and performed some movements of dismounting and mounting horses in a realistic manner, as well as imitating some walking steps.
"I can be a knight!" he said.
